Transaction ffc38e8b40f5307a7c41f981de61682e2628a1d85dee4985159fccfdeaee22ca
1 Input
1 Output
-
ffc38e8b40f5307a7c41f981de61682e2628a1d85dee4985159fccfdeaee22ca:0
- value
- 3750320
- script pubkey
- OP_0 OP_PUSHBYTES_20 011101afa44c816c6782117d0b40013518a0d282
- address
- bc1qqygsrtayfjqkceuzz97sksqpx5v2p55zu3ekf0